DEMICON Insights

Zuverlässigkeit, Produktivität und Kosteneffizienz steigern – mit dem Well-Architected Framework

Geschrieben von DEMICON | Feb 7, 2023 12:44:45 PM

Das Well-Architected Framework (WAF) umfasst eine Reihe von Best Practices für die Entwicklung und den Betrieb zuverlässiger, sicherer, effizienter und kostengünstiger Cloud-Systeme.

Es wurde von Amazon Web Services (AWS) entwickelt und hilft Teams beim Aufbau und Betrieb von Cloud-Systemen nach Unternehmensvorgaben. In diesem Blog-Artikel sehen wir uns die Vorteile des Rahmenwerks für Unternehmen genauer an und beleuchten, wie es in Kombination mit DevOps besonders effektiv genutzt werden kann. 

Die sechs Säulen des Well-Architected Framework sind:

  • Operational Excellence
  • Sicherheit
  • Zuverlässigkeit
  • Leistungseffizienz
  • Kostenoptimierung
  • Nachhaltigkeit 

Und so funktioniert’s 

Für jeden Bereich sieht das WAF eine Reihe von Design- und Management-Analysen vor, anhand welcher die Implementierung und der Betrieb von Cloud-Plattformen bewertet werden. Amazon Web Services pflegt das Well-Architected Framework als dynamisches Dokument, das sich entsprechend den Cloud-Technologien und Best Practices weiterentwickelt.

Das WAF kann auch in Verbindung mit DevOps-Prozessen eingesetzt werden, um zuverlässige, sichere, leistungs- und kosteneffiziente Cloud-Systeme zu gestalten.

Well-Architected Framework und DevOps Prozesse aufeinander abstimmen

DevOps beschreibt verschiedene Methoden und Tools zur Verbesserung der Zusammenarbeit zwischen Development- und Operations-Teams mit dem Ziel, Software schneller und zuverlässiger bereitzustellen. Dabei stehen die kontinuierliche Integration, Lieferung und Bereitstellung von Software sowie der Einsatz von Automatisierungen im Rahmen der Entwicklungs-, Test- und Freigabeprozesse im Vordergrund.

Das Rahmenwerk dient als Leitfaden für die Entwicklung und Nutzung der System-Infrastruktur, die einer DevOps-Umgebung zugrunde liegen. Hierfür bedient es sich verschiedener Best Practices und Design-Prinzipien sowie einen Fragenkatalog zur Evaluierung von Cloud-Systemen. Wird das WAF in Verbindung mit DevOps angewandt, verhilft es Unternehmen zu modernsten Cloud-Systemen und gleichzeitig zu einer schnelleren, risikoärmeren Bereitstellung von Software. 

Das Abstimmen von DevOps-Prozessen auf das Well-Architected Framework ist also einer der Schlüssel für zuverlässige, sichere, effiziente und kosteneffektive Systeme. Best Practices werden "eingebaut", um sicherzustellen, dass Unternehmen Standards in Bereichen wie Risikomanagement, Sicherheit, Ausfallsicherheit, Skalierbarkeit, Leistungseffizienz, Operational Excellence und Kostenoptimierung einhalten. Es wird gewährleistet, dass Unternehmen Cloud-Applikationen zu implementieren, ohne dabei Gefahr zu laufen, die Sicherheit oder Leistung zu beeinträchtigen.

Vier Gründe warum Unternehmen das Well-Architected Framework nutzen sollten


Das WAF-Rahmenwerk bietet Unternehmen eine Reihe von wichtigen Vorteilen:

  1. Erhöhte Zuverlässigkeit: Das Risiko für Störungen und Ausfälle wird unter Anwendung der Best Practices und Design-Prinzipien des WAF-Framework reduziert.
  2. Verbesserter Sicherheitsstandard: Die Sicherheit von Cloud-Plattformen wird auf Netzwerk-, User-, Anwendungs- und Datenebene gesteigert.
  3. Effizienzsteigerung: Die Analyse von Workload Performance gewährleistet eine optimale Auslastung von Ressourcen.
  4. Kostenoptimierung: Das vorgesehene Budget für Cloud-Optimierung wird entsprechend den Unternehmensanforderungen so effizient wie möglich eingesetzt.

Mit dem Well-Architected Framework einen neuen Sicherheitsstandard setzen

Mit bewährten Methoden zur Sicherung von Cloud-Systemen unterstützt das WAF Unternehmen dabei, das Risiko von Sicherheitslücken zu verringern und sensible Daten zu schützen. Zu diesen Best Practices gehören etwa:

  • Implementierung von Least Privilege: Die Zugriffsrechte von Benutzern und Prozessen werden auf das zur Ausführung ihrer Aufgaben erforderliche Minimum beschränkt.
  • Nachvollziehbarkeit: Alle an einem System vorgenommenen Änderungen werden dokumentiert, sodass Probleme bis zu ihrem Ursprung zurückverfolgt werden können.
  • Schutz vor Gefahren aus dem Netz: Durch Sicherheitsmaßnahmen wie Firewalls und “Intrusion Detection/Prevention”-Systemen werden Angriffe aus dem Netzwerk abgewehrt.
  • Datenverschlüsselung: Daten werden vor unbefugtem Zugriff geschützt, indem sie bei der Speicherung oder Übertragung verschlüsselt werden.

Mit diesen und anderen bewährten Vorgehensweisen können Unternehmen die Sicherheit ihrer Cloud-Systeme erheblich verbessern.

Cloud Adoption Framework versus Well-Architected Framework

Das Cloud Adoption Framework (CAF) ist ein Paket von Best Practices und Leitlinien, die Unternehmen bei der Planung und Umsetzung ihrer Umstellung auf Cloud-Dienste helfen sollen - von der Definition der wichtigsten Geschäftstreiber über die Entwicklung einer Technologie-Roadmap bis hin zur Vorbereitung der Teams auf die Umstellung auf die Cloud entsprechend den Bedürfnissen des Unternehmens. 

Sowohl das Cloud Adoption Framework als auch das Well-Architected Framework sind nützliche Werkzeuge für Unternehmen, die Cloud-Dienste effektiv einführen und nutzen wollen. Und doch gibt es Unterschiede: Während der CAF die personellen, prozessbezogenen und technologischen Aspekte der Umstellung auf die Cloud abdeckt, konzentriert sich das Well-Architected Framework speziell auf die Optimierung, die Sicherung und den operativen Betrieb von Workloads in der Cloud nach bewährten Methoden. Das CAF bietet sowohl technische als auch organisatorische Perspektiven für die Umstellung auf Cloud-Services, während das WAF Anleitungen für die Entwicklung und den Betrieb von Cloud-Systemen bietet, die sowohl den Anforderungen des Unternehmens als auch den Best Practices von AWS entsprechen.

Beide Frameworks haben das gleiche Ziel: Unternehmen bei der erfolgreichen Einführung, dem Betrieb und der Weiterentwicklung ihrer Cloud Computing-Infrastruktur zu unterstützen.

Möchten Sie das Well-Architected Framework in Ihrem Unternehmen nutzen, um Ihre Cloud-Systeme zu verbessern? Nehmen Sie Kontakt zu uns auf. Unsere Experten beraten und unterstützen Sie und Ihr Team gerne.